Chess Opening Preparation Handbook for Serious Players

This comprehensive chess handbook by International Master Mark Dvoretsky provides systematic instruction on building a solid opening repertoire and producing opening novelties. Part of the acclaimed School of Future Champions series, this volume focuses specifically on the critical aspects of opening preparation that separate strong tournament players from casual enthusiasts.

What You'll Learn

The book covers essential techniques for constructing a personalized opening repertoire that suits your playing style and tournament needs. Dvoretsky explains the methodology behind creating opening novelties, helping you move beyond memorization to genuine understanding. A key feature is the detailed exploration of how opening choices directly influence middlegame positions and eventual endgame scenarios, providing a holistic view of chess strategy.

About Mark Dvoretsky

Mark Dvoretsky is a world-renowned Russian chess trainer, writer, and International Master. His previous books include Dvoretsky's Endgame Manual and Secrets of Chess Training. His training methods have shaped numerous grandmasters and his instructional materials are considered essential reading for serious chess improvement.
